Gel patches under the eyes - patches that perform the functions of caring for the skin around the eyes. They are in the shape of a semicircle. Often these products are completely flat, and are saturated with cosmetic compositions of active substances that have a beneficial effect on the skin. The agent impregnating patches under the eyes is filled with components:

  • vegetable oils that improve elasticity and firm the skin;
  • extracts containing various herbs and plants that relieve irritation;
  • hyaluronic acid, antioxidants that increase the moisture content of the skin.

The first aid provided by this cosmetic product will save the face from swelling and bruising.

What are eye patches for?

Being interested in why patches around the eyes are needed, we can affirmatively say that they are needed to solve a number of problems with the skin around the eyes.

The periorbital zone is the most delicate part of the face. Here it is much thinner, unlike other areas, so it needs protection the most.

Thanks to the use of patches for a certain period, the trace of fatigue on the face will disappear. Because of this, they are considered the best means of express care. The tool increases the moisture content of the skin, makes it smooth and elastic, so it is considered an ideal base for applying makeup. The skin becomes tightened, which ensures the uniformity and effectiveness of the application of cosmetics.

Do eye patches help with bags under the eyes? They can help without much difficulty. Possessing a lymphatic drainage effect, they will easily eliminate this defect. Thanks to the incoming extracts of Ginkgo Biloba and horse chestnut, the complex composition of vitamins and natural oils, the patches will relieve swelling of the eyes.

What else do patches give to the eyes? When using peptides and collagen, it is easy to achieve a rejuvenating effect, and with the help of unique developments, the absorption of these components by dermal cells is regulated.

Due to the content of caffeine, which increases vascular tone, whitening components and antioxidants (lactic acid), the patches will relieve bruises under the eyes. They will help if this problem arose as a result of physical overwork, regular lack of sleep, prolonged work at the PC. With regular use, traces of dark circles under the eyes will disappear. If they are provoked by hereditary predisposition and diseases, their effectiveness is quite low.

What are the patches

The choice of eye patch mask depends on the purpose of application. The main types of plasters perform the following functions:

  • recovery and rejuvenation. The composition of the mask based on extracts of algae and ginseng, peptide, coenzyme, essential oils, collagen in the impregnating composition;
  • smoothing. Impregnation based on collagen, colloidal gold, caviar extract, hyaluronic acid, aloe vera juice, ginseng extract;
  • hydration. Thanks to the vitamin E and A included in the complex, the skin receives a sufficient amount of moisture;
  • food. The mask consists of components such as retinol, plant extracts and pearl powder, which perform the functions of a comprehensive recovery;
  • drainage. These patches are designed to relieve or reduce swelling.

hydrogel eye patches

Gel eye patches contain an essence consisting of colloidal gold, extracts of various herbs and plants, and adenosine. Their texture is like jelly. Before applying patches, they are often immersed in water, and only then glued. The patches glued to the periorbital zone completely dissolve after a few minutes under the influence of heat, which does not even have to be removed. If you make a light massage, the skin will absorb all the remnants of the active ingredients, which will improve its smoothness. With the help of hydrogel patches, it is easy to eliminate swelling and swelling.

Homemade eye masks

What can replace hydrogel patches? Many people prefer to use homemade eye patches. It is not difficult to make a mask based on gelatin at home. For preparation, use cucumber juice (5 tbsp), Kalanchoe juice (2 tsp), sheet gelatin (3/4 parts) or powdered agar-agar (1/4 tsp). All components are mixed and heated until the gelatin turns into a liquid. It is not necessary to bring to a boil. Remove from heat, cool with constant stirring. After cooling, apply to the periorbital zone for 20 minutes.

It is easy to make an effective remedy with yogurt (2 tablespoons), brown sugar (2 teaspoons) and nut butter (2 teaspoons) by mixing all the ingredients with a mixer.

There are many recipes that will help restore the skin. But it is worth asking how to stick patches under the eyes? After cutting cotton pads in half, soak well in the prepared product and apply the area around the eyes for up to 15 minutes. When dry, the discs are replaced with new ones.

How to use

Gel and tissue patches for single use are stored at room temperature. For repeated use, store the patches in the refrigerator.

How to use eye patches:

  • immediately you need to clean your face: wash off the applied makeup, and dry the skin;
  • can reusable eye patches be used? Many companies are engaged in the production of disposable masks. They are not suitable for repeated use, since after the first application all their active substances are scooped out;
  • how to apply reusable patches around the eyes? The reusable product is allowed to be used no more than 3 times. In the period between procedures, they are thoroughly washed with water, and their storage is carried out in a special container or bag;
  • how to apply patches under the eyes? To improve fixation, fabric patches are slightly moistened. Gel products are warmed in the palms, then the protective film is removed and carefully applied to the treated area, lowering 2 mm down from the lower eyelid;
  • how long to keep patches under the eyes? Many patches attach in 10 to 30 minutes, some up to 45 minutes. It is allowed to apply tissue products for 60 minutes, rarely - for the whole night;
  • how often can patches be used? You can get a relatively lasting effect by applying twice a day for a week;
  • how to use patches around the eyes? To remove swelling and dark circles, the product is applied near their inner corner. Wrinkles are removed by gluing them as much as possible with a plaster, preventing the collection of folds. Gel-based products are distributed from the nose to the temple, which will allow you to get a leveling effect. When shooting, adhere to the same direction;

At the end of the procedure, a cream for the face and eyelids is applied, which is most suitable for the type of skin.

Contraindications

The composition of the impregnation contains active substances that cause contraindications. You cannot use patches if:

  • the body is prone to manifestations of allergies;
  • there are signs of conjunctivitis or other vision problems;
  • damaged skin;
  • presence of rosacea.
